Back on my feet

Yes! I am back up and moving! My feet still hurt, but I can walk again. I was starting to worry that I had really damaged myself. I had to crawl to the bathroom at one point over the weekend. It is so good to be on the mend! Sigh - but no more power walking for a while...

Also my doctor advised that I get some clogs (my husband says I'm a fashion statement). I haven't worn clogs since junior high school. Please don't laugh at my footwear if you see me on the street.

Some additional good news - I am postponing my next chemotherapy so that no side effects will interfere with my upcoming vacation! Yes you read that right - vacation! We are joining my favorite in laws on a trip to Hawaii in a few weeks. As it gets closer, I am really starting to get excited! We are going to go hiking, horseback riding, zip lining, etc. etc.

My doctor is totally on board with postponing my next Doxil treatment until I get back from the trip. She still wants to see me in a week, but I will not be having chemo. That will give my feet a chance to fully heal, and the other skin issues I'm having a chance to resolve themselves as well. And for my next treatment, I now know what I need to do to minimize the effects on my feet and hands (no power walking. ;) )

Enjoy your mobility people!
